电梯模拟器是一个经典的调度问题,旨在模拟电梯系统如何高效地响应楼层请求。其核心挑战在于如何在有限的资源下,最小化乘客的等待时间和电梯的空载运行时间。传统的解决方法通常基于简单的优先级规则,例如先处理最接近的请求或按顺序响应。
然而,在更复杂的场景下,这些基础方法可能会陷入局部最优,导致整体效率低下。此时,“成BB”式解法应运而生,它代表了一种跳出常规思维框架的策略。这种解法不拘泥于即时响应,而是着眼于全局最优路径和未来请求的预测。
“成BB”的核心思想在于动态规划和预测。它首先构建一个预测模型,分析当前和未来的请求模式。通过这种方式,电梯的调度不再是被动地响应,而是主动地规划。例如,当预测到多个请求将集中在同一区域时,系统可以提前调整电梯位置,避免不必要的往返。
具体而言,“成BB”解法包含几个关键步骤。第一步是全局路径优化。算法会计算一条最优路径,该路径不仅考虑当前请求,还考虑未来请求的潜在影响。第二步是动态资源分配。系统会根据预测结果,将不同的请求分配给不同的电梯,以实现负载均衡。第三步是实时调整。即使预测出现偏差,系统也能快速调整策略,确保整体效率。
与传统的固定规则相比,“成BB”解法具有显著优势。它能显著减少总等待时间,提高系统吞吐量,并减少电梯之间的冲突。这种解法更适用于高并发和复杂请求的场景,能够处理更多变的情况,展现出更强的适应性和灵活性。
综上所述,“成BB”解电梯模拟器是一种基于预测和全局优化的高级策略。它通过跳出常规思维,实现了对系统资源的更智能、更高效的利用。这种解法不仅解决了电梯模拟器的难题,也为我们提供了解决复杂调度问题的全新思路。